Case example in oracle 10g pdf

Resource manager enhancements in oracle database 10g in oracle 10g resource manager is more flexible and even easier to configure than before. Case works in mysql, postgresql, oracle, sql server, db2. Create an entity relationship diagram from business. Oracle case expression allows you to add ifelse logic to sql statements without having to call a procedure. For example, oracle 10g developer book adm oracle 10g developer book goes to the administrators guide, the con link goes to concepts, and the sql link goes to oracle 10g developer book sql ise, scroll down to see the alphabetical list. It enables businesses to develop and deploy information to all levels within and outside of the organization. Prior to joining ddr, he was a senior analyst in the languages division of oracle worldwide technical support, focusing on all of oracle s language tools. This behavior is consistent on every 10g or 11g instance ive tried 10.

Note that is a condition like those in where clausesfor example. Here is a collection of oracle forms 10g sample dialogs extracted from a complete oracle forms tutorial. So the decision was based upon the experience of the organization and product of a third party package tms already using xml. Oracle data warehousing guide for examples using various forms of the case expression simple case example for each customer in the sample oe. Apr 19, 2020 oracle 10g developer by joan casteel download pdf epub fb2. Oracle reports new features page 2 oracle reports 10g 9. Table compression in oracle database 10g release 2 page 4. Pdf advanced sql functions in oracle 10g earp anamaria. You can include case expressions inside sql queries, for example instead of a call to the decode function or some other function that translates from one value. Window size can be based on physical number of rows or logical interval.

This tutorial has been written in french and it would be too time consuming to translate it all in english. He currently focuses on the internals of oracle text and oracle ultrasearch, and has worked with jsp, jdbc, plsql, and oci. Ge07 seer computing ltd oracle forms 10g 292 exercise five 5. I chose the pdf format because page breaks in the printed format are essential, no ifs ands or buts. Filled with realworld case studies and best practices, oracle database 12c release 2. This article covers a successful case study of implementing an oracle grid in. Oracle database 10g protects the raw data with strong features such as virtual private database and oracle label security. This section contains free ebooks and guides on oracle 10g, some of the resources in this section can be viewed online and some of them can be downloaded. For this reason, compression is more suitable for data warehousing than for oltp applications.

As a rule of thumb, use a searched case statement when you want to execute a sequence of. Although the xml duty cycle is low, if the messaging frequency is low which was in our case, xml is certainly a viable option. I use it whenever possible to implement highspeed dml processing. Currently, pete is performing the role of oracle9iand oracle 10g database global consulting lead, acting as an interface between oracle development and north america sales and consulting. You can use the coalesce function instead of the longer case expression when it comes to test for null in multiple expressions. This volume will take you from novice to master, covering not only how to use sql but also the oracle extensions to sql. The coalesce function is more concise than a case expression that involves null evaluations. Different behavior for ref cursor between oracle 10g and 11g. Rac troubleshooting 315 another option is the conventional method of finding the interconnect information from an interprocess communications ipc dump. You can use a case expression in any statement or clause that accepts a valid expression. The testdev component facilitates the creation of a copy of the oracle 10g rac database using the writeable snapshots feature of celerra snapsure. Then else statement 57 if elsif else clause 58 null values in if statements 59 case expressions 510 case expressions. The objective is not to develop full blown applications but to illustrate the concepts of sql using simple examples.

Oracle database 10g features such as enterprise user. The oracle coalesce function accepts a list of arguments and returns the first one that evaluates to a nonnull value the following illustrates the syntax of the oracle coalesce function. Plsql also has case expression which is similar to the case statement. Oracle jdeveloper supports the complete development life cycle with integrated. The ordbms script in the case study has been tested in the oracle 9i, 10g, and 11g sqlplus environment. Oracle jdeveloper 10g overview page 3 oracle jdeveloper 10g overview introduction oracle jdeveloper 10g is an integrated development environment ide for building applications and web services using the latest industry standards for java, xml, and sql. I was very excited to see that oracle database 10g offers the indices of and values of clauses to allow me to use forall with sparsely filled collections. Read pdf oracle 10g developer pl sql programming by joan casteel.

Oracle forms developer form builder reference, volume 1 release 6i january, 2000 part no. Oracle commands with example pdf this chapter presents the syntax for oracle sql statements. Oracle database 10g oracle database 10g, released in 2003 and the current release, enables grid the g in 10g computing. You could use the case statement in a sql statement as follows.

Features, strengths and weaknesses comparison between ms sql. Different behavior for ref cursor between oracle 10g and. The resiliency component tests the availability of the oracle 10g rac database in various failure scenarios, and it measures the resulting impact. Features, strengths and weaknesses comparison between ms. Oracle database 10g is the database for grid computing. Oracle 10g analytical sql for business intelligence reporting analytical functions divide a query result sets into partitions. Oracle databases 10g and 11g offer the features that are needed to build the. The result of a case expression is a single value whereas the result of a case statement is the execution of a sequence of statements. In oracle 10g you can rebuild and move an index or even a table without the need to hold an exclusive lock for the duration of the rebuild. Xml enhancements oracle 10g release 2 further enhances support for xml. Plsql fundamentals additional practices9 additional practice 12, and 14 continued c. The end marks the end of the case statement and, it is a mandatory part of case. Isbn 0072229810 rosenzweig, benjamin and elena silvestrova rakhimov. These capabilities are limited to queryby example 28, 37.

For more information about oracle reports, refer to the following resources. Oracle data stores can reside on the same machine as the oracle database or a different machine. I had to look online and find instructions on how to install oracle on a windows 7 environment. This documentation contains proprietary information of oracle corporation.

This oraclesql tutorial provides a detailed introduction to the sql query language. In this guide the oracle database server used is oracle 10g express edition database. Solving relational database problems with ordbms in an. For example, a compression ratio of 2 indicates that. Oracle 10g analytical sql for business intelligence reporting.

Sql case works in practically all sqldatabases modern sql. Aug 31, 2006 presently im relying on oracle reports server 6i, and a reports binary, to generate a pdf in a web application 100% developed using the plsql toolkit that i currently support. Pete has also passed all the oracle dba certifications oracle7, oracle8, oracle8i,and oracle9i and was one of. Compression overhead is most visible at bulk load time. The following example shows how the property brief. Current row is the reference point to determine starting and ending point of the window in a partition. This tutorial shows you how to use the oracle case expression including simple and searched case expression to add ifelse logic to the sql statements. Oracle 10g express edition database architecture oracle database 10g express edition oracle database xe is an entrylevel, smallfootprint database based on the oracle database 10g release 2 code base thats free to develop, deploy, and distribute.

Pete has also passed all the oracle dba certifications oracle7, oracle8, oracle8i,and oracle9i and was one of the first 20 people. The trend towards directories has been accelerated by the recent growth of the. Query the employees table to find if the number of years that the employee has been with the organization is greater than five, and if the salary is less than 3,500, raise an exception. I am also writing code that must work on oracle9i database and oracle database 10g. Oracle enterprise manager oem 10g grid control oracle enterprise manager 10g grid control is oracle s central tool for database administration and provides a single tool that can monitor and manage not only every oracle software element in your grid, but. Improving sql efficiency using case doug burns oracle. Oracle database concepts pdf 542p this manual describes all features of the oracle database server, an objectrelational database management system. Download oracle 10g developer by joan casteel pdf epub fb2 mobi. Example 511 searched case expressions 512 case statement 5 handling. Our system used oracle 10g in which xml db was available. Oracle database administration on 24x7 critical production and large databases using oracle 10g rac, 11g rac, 9i, 8i. Oracle database plsql users guide and reference 10g release 2 10. Thus, the author utilizes oracle as a tool to demonstrate how to overcome some weaknesses of relational dbms. If you know the title of the book you want, select its 3letter abbreviation.

I have some data in a header table and a bunch of child tables that will be output to pdf. Oracle 10g lab guide keeley crockett 3 introduction to the oracle 10g lab guide this lab guide is designed to provide examples and exercises in the fundamentals of sql within the oracle 10g environment. Oracle database 10g and oracle identity management 5 oracle database 10g enterprise user security 7 enterprise privilege administration 7. The solution to the presented case can be utilized in the classroom demonstration. The examples feature the sample schemas available with oracle database 10g, and free code will be available for download. Oracle data pump expdp, impdp in oracle database 10g, 11c, 12c test drive the oracle 10g replacement for the exp and imp utilities. Therefore, in this example, plsql will never evaluate the last two conditions in the case statement. Performance tuning enhancements in oracle database 10g oracle 10g includes many performance tuning enhancements which take some of the mystery out of being a dba.

Although the xml duty cycle is low, if the messaging frequency is low which was in our case. This was the only method available in oracle versions prior to 10g, but this method is also possible in oracle 10g. Plsqls exception handling is different from the manual checking you might be. This chapter presents the syntax for oracle sql statements. New features in plsql for oracle database 10g release 2. Case x when example does not use an else clause, an exception is raised if none of the when conditions are met. Oracle database administrator resume samples qwikresume. Id be extremely interested in any variations you might come across.

Exercise example of oracle forms 10g training course. Improving sql efficiency using case doug burns oracle and. Plsql stops evaluating the subsequent condition once it finds the first condition that evaluates to true. For example, for simple loads, compressing data may cause up to twice the cpu usage on average. The specific code is much more complicated but to explain the issue in somewhat realistic overview. A case expression evaluates a list of conditions and returns one of multiple possible result expressions. For example, even though the book does cover installing, configuring and administering oracle 9i and 10g databases it does not contain instructions for installing oracle on windows 7. If run table compression in oracle database 10g release 2 page 5. Oracle forms developer 10g build internet applications. Oracle reports building reports oracle application server reports services publishing reports to the web oracle reports online help, which you can access in two ways. A grid is simply a pool of computers that provides needed resources for applications on an asneeded basis. The attacker cannot insert to inject more sql commands.

Free oracle 10g books download ebooks online textbooks. In this example, we are going to do arithmetic calculation between two numbers 55 and 5. Oracle database plsql users guide and reference stanford. The regexp functions available in oracle 10g can help us achieve the above tasks in a. Download oracle 10g developer by joan casteel pdf epub fb2. Oracle database 10g security and identity management. The overall oracle security platform is comprised of oracle database 10g, oracle application server 10g and oracle identity management. Resolution ddr team in oracle s server technology division. Oracle database concepts pdf 542p this manual describes all features of the oracle database server. Xyz\templates\ usecase, where xyz refers to the build version of jdeveloper, for example system10.

698 908 1119 889 621 753 1270 809 1102 842 1453 129 393 912 915 160 243 1017 402 408 1397 921 1103 652 1457 643 220